My Project

I want to bring the art of the ocean and sea creatures to my students with this project! They will create a realistic artwork of jellyfish and the ocean by using colored chalks and pastels. They will learn about value (lights and darks), and some basic blending techniques. Students in the Kindergarten class will use the tissue paper to make the tentacles and the oil pastels to draw coral, ocean floor, fishies, etc. Students will learn about the elements and principles of art and science at the same time. I will also show some visual pics (books, photographs) of real jellyfish so the students can make the art more realistic. Chalks and oil pastels are really messy but a lot of fun to work with. You can get vibrant colors which is exciting for any artist. Thanks for helping support the arts and this project!!

The Ocean Jellyfish Art Project will make a difference in the lives of my students because they will be able to create their own artwork in a positive, fun learning environment.

Students will learn a little about science (the ocean and its creatures) while learning about art elements and techniques. They will be able to choose colors and learn about blending. Students will problem solve and learn critical thinking skills when incorporating movement, balance, and composition.
